[CONTROLLER-444] Change the default thread death policy to ABORT Created: 02/May/14  Updated: 13/Nov/15  Resolved: 13/Nov/15

Status: Resolved
Project: controller
Component/s: karaf
Affects Version/s: Helium
Fix Version/s: None

Type: Improvement
Reporter: Robert Varga Assignee: Robert Varga
Resolution: Won't Do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ified
Environment:

Operating System: All
Platform: All



 Description   

When we lose a thread due to an unhandled exception, we only warn about the fact and continue on.

These exceptions are very serious, as they cause undefined system state, potentially leading to lock ups, missed events and similar, but they are often not found in testing.

Raise their visibility by making the JVM abort if such an event occurs.



 Comments   
Comment by Robert Varga [ 02/May/14 ]

https://git.opendaylight.org/gerrit/6649

Comment by Carol Sanders [ 04/May/15 ]

This bug is part of the project to Move all ADSAL associated component bugs to ADSAL

Comment by Robert Varga [ 13/Nov/15 ]

This is not needed with karaf

Generated at Wed Feb 07 19:53:02 UTC 2024 using Jira 8.20.10#820010-sha1:ace47f9899e9ee25d7157d59aa17ab06aee30d3d.